ABB SN201 Series MCB, 25A Current Rating, 10kA Breaking Capacity - 2CSS255101R0255


This miniature circuit breaker is a 1P+N device designed for circuit protection against overload and short circuits. With a current rating of 25A, it operates at a rated AC voltage of 230V. The Compact dimensions include a width of 18mm and a length of 69mm, making it suitable for DIN rail mounting.

Features & Benefits


• Offers short circuit protection for enhanced safety
• 10kA breaking capacity for effective overload management
• Type B MCB suitable for residential applications
• Screw Terminal design ensures secure connections
• Durable construction with an electrical endurance of 10,000 cycles
• Compact 1 module design for efficient space utilisation

What type of installation is necessary for this circuit breaker?


This product is designed for DIN rail mounting, ensuring a straightforward installation process that fits within standard electrical enclosures typically found in homes and commercial buildings.

How can I determine the operational status of the circuit breaker?


The circuit breaker includes a red ON and green OFF contact position indicator, allowing users to quickly assess its operational status without needing specialised tools.

What is the tripping characteristic of this circuit breaker?


It features a Type B tripping characteristic, which is specifically designed to react to overloads and short circuits in residential circuits, thereby preventing potential damage.
